Mission

The Army’s mission is to fight and win our Nation’s wars by providing prompt, sustained land dominance across the full range of military operations and spectrum of conflict in support of combatant commanders. Army Cadet Command selects, educates, trains, and commissions college students to be officers and leaders of character in the Total Army; instills the values of citizenship, national

and community service, personal responsibility, and a sense of accomplishment in high school students. General Information

AVIATION DAY ..
War Eagle Battalion Cadets had the opportunity to visit the Army Flight School at Ft. Rucker this past Friday. They learned about the ascensions process for branching Aviation and got to take a flight in a UH-60 black hawk. Above the Best and Never to Yield!

MILITARY BALL


War Eagle Battalion Military Ball 2026, held on April 10, served as a reflection of military heritage, discipline, and unity. The event reinforced the core values of respect, service, and honor while providing a moment to recognize achievements, remember sacrifices, and strengthen the bonds between service members and their communities. The event featured COL Mills, Deputy Commander–Operations for the 75th Ranger Regiment, as the guest speaker for the evening.

JFTX – FORT BENNING

War Eagle Battalion cadets spent multiple days at spring JFTX at Fort Benning (March 26–29), training alongside other programs in combined exercises focused on tactical skills, leadership development, and operational readiness.
